1. Detection and Management of Risks

  • AI agents use behavioral analytics and real-time data streaming to detect abnormal actions and possible threats before they develop.
  • These agents constantly monitor the professionalism of account behavior so that financial firms should be able to proactively handle the risk exposure.
  • Identification of anomalies early on avoids expensive mistakes, violations of regulatory requirements, and damage to reputation.

2. Strategies in Fraud Prevention

  • AI programs embedded inside machine learning models are educated in the company of sophisticated signatures of fraud and to shift on the persistent transformation of threat procedures.
  • They identify fraudulent activities within the blink of an eye or a millisecond, whether it is a synthetic fraud, phishing, or identity theft- they point out the suspicious transactions.
  • This learns on its own, decreasing false positives dramatically, and is a dynamic self learning system that offers a better customer experience, yet does not jeopardize security.

3. Automated Stock Trading Systems

  • The electronic trading agents are AI-enabled to make trades within milliseconds using huge volumes of data about the markets, trader sentiment of news, and past trends.
  • These systems can change strategies dynamically according to the changing market dynamics in order to maximize returns with the least losses.
  • Consequently, companies that employ AI in trading declare that they are more profitable and have a better grip on risk management, not to mention, are less dependent on human operations.

2. Predictive Maintenance

Real-time analytics of AI agents on machinery allows predicting when a failure will happen, preventing unplanned downtime, which can be very costly.

  • Sensors are used to monitor trends such as vibration and energy consumption, and temperature to identify abnormalities before they become a problem.
  • Maintenance is planned according to the actual wear and tear rather than the fixed schedule, hence increasing the life of assets.
  • Maintenance can be decreased by up to 29% whilst bringing the reliability of operations up using predictive maintenance.

3. Process Optimization

AI-based data-driven decision-making guarantees a streamlined workflow, resources, and production plans.

  • AI is used to compare historical and real-time data on production lines to detect inefficiencies or delays.
  • Agents change the input, machine settings, or the allocation of resources dynamically to determine quality and speed.
  • Using AI simulations, one will know the effects of changes in the process and make wise decisions without causing major upheavals through trial and error.

The manufacturers will enjoy increased yield rates, less consumption of energy consumption, and a greater coincidence with the demand dynamics.

Optimization of Human Resources: Intelligent Human Resources Management

AI revolutionizes HR, tasking it with recruitment, engagement, and performance management to be much more data-informed and efficient. Using such smart tools will not only make the hiring and retention path smooth, but will also make employees feel more satisfied by providing fresh answers in real-time and being personal and smart.

Automatic Recruitment Process

Natural language processing is deployed in AI filters that match the candidates with job positions and initially screen the resumes with pre-qualification criteria. Automation of these initial processes allows HR departments to save considerable time on the overall time-to-hire and spend more of it on cultural fit and long-term potential assessment of high-quality talent.

HR Technology

AI helps to keep track of employee mood, prescribe individual engagement approaches, and forecast flock risks with minimal human control. This allows organizations to counter dissatisfaction and poor morale before they escalate proactively.

Workforce Analytics

Artificial intelligence-based smart dashboards monitor productivity, attendance, and performance indicators to suggest any necessary actions to improve the planning. Such insights assist managers in making competent choices concerning promotions, training, and allocation of tasks, which enhances team productivity.
